Default Inside Mirror w/Map light....fix or replace?

My mirror is starting to show some black spots on the glass part of the mirror. How do I fix that?....or should I replace it? If I need to replace it, where do I get a mirror with the map light?

The glass is not a flat mirror, it is a prism (with the tilting lever at the bottom). I have not replaced mine yet, but it is not something that a glass shop can replace, you will need to order a correct replacement from a Corvette parts supplier. I think that they do two sizes, 8" and 10" so measure it and see which you have. They cost about US$48 if i remember correctly.

Thanks for the tip. I found the replacement mirror on Corvette Central's website. Is it difficult to replace the glass? I can remove the mirror assembly from the car, but how do you remove the actual mirror (glass)? I've read that, for outside mirrors, you can soak it overnight in gasoline and the mirror comes right off.....I have a map light, so that procedure is out. Any suggestions?

I used a heat gun to remove the glass, placing the heat on the center area only. Took the new one to a auto glass shop to have them re-glue in the new one, cost me $10 bucks. That was 5 years ago no issues yet. good luck
